What are the responsibilities and job description for the Brand Planning Director position at HLK?
We are seeking a Planning Director to lead clients in major brand, marketing, and communication initiatives and projects. These high-profile challenges require skills in defining problems, extracting relevant findings from multiple sources, developing audience insights, and creating platforms that lead to transformational ideas that achieve client business objectives.
The individual in this role will have a deep understanding of all these areas but excel in unifying and translating each into clear, rational and thoughtful solutions. As a result, this individual will engage many internal and external groups to consistently align strategic and tactical outputs to an audience-driven insight and single main idea.
Our planning team is the starting point for discovering ideas that change behavior and drive success for our clients’ brands. If you are driven by a good challenge and see opportunities others often miss, this role might be for you. If you have the unique balance of a creative approach, a process-oriented mind, and the ability to lead varying personalities and disciplines, this role and HLK are definitely for you. The role is a hybrid role located in Chicago and the candidate will be required to be in the office 3 days per week.
\n- Deeply understand target audience behavior using research to assist in the development of transformational and actionable insights, which includes, but is not limited to, qualitative and quantitative research, experience mapping, personas, ethnographies, leveraging secondary information sources, and assisting in the formulation of research objectives and extraction of key findings
- Guide brands through the implementation of the HLK brand process, which includes, but is not limited to, discovery, insight development, brand positioning, narrative, platform, architecture, identity and messaging
- Develop and apply brand strategy to guide broader teams in developing campaign/platform ideas, creative and content executions, and media/channel strategy based off that foundationLead current clients in their annual planning process, translating planning output into strategies to be executed in one-, three- and five-year planning cycles
- Lead and moderate executive sessions, employing the use of client diagnostic planning tools.
- Create written output reports complete with recommended alternative courses of action and next steps
- Partner with Account Directors on major clients to serve as the senior consultants and in support of major projects and initiatives
- Assist executive leadership in the development and presentation of new business responses
